Police Commission Appoints Six DIGs, New CPs for Oyo and Enugu

The Police Service Commission (PSC) has approved the appointment of six Deputy Inspectors General of Police (DIGs) and promoted eight Chief Superintendents of Police (CSPs) to Assistant Commissioners of Police (ACPs).
New DIG Appointments
In a statement released on Tuesday, PSC spokesperson Ikechukwu Ani confirmed the appointments and other key promotions within the Nigeria Police Force (NPF).
The newly appointed DIGs include:
Sadiq Abubakar – Commandant, Police Academy, Wudil, Kano
Benjamin Okolo – AIG, Information Communication Technology Department, Force Headquarters, Abuja
Williams Adebowale – Commandant, Police Staff College, Jos
Bzigu Bali – AIG, FCID Annex, Enugu
Idegwu Ukuoma – AIG, Zone 14, Katsina
Adebola Hamzat – AIG, Zone 16, Yenagoa (Former CP, Oyo State Command)
CP Promotions and Postings
The Commission also promoted Enugu State Commissioner of Police, Uzuegbu Kanayo, to the rank of Assistant Inspector General of Police (AIG).
Two new Commissioners of Police (CPs) were appointed for Oyo and Enugu:
CP Ademola Johnson – CP, Oyo State (Previously Principal Staff Officer to the Inspector General of Police and DCP, Delta State Command)
CP Mamman Bitrus Giwa – CP, Enugu State (Previously DCP Operations, Kaduna and Imo State Commands)
Promotion of Senior Officers
The PSC also elevated eight senior officers from CSP to Assistant Commissioner of Police (ACP):
Abdullahi Kamba Usman
Sani Abdu
Ifeanyi Owo
Vincent Orole
Elisha Atikinkpan
Margaret Okonkwo
Alhasan Aliyu Guga
Imo Owinizi Ezekiel
The promotions followed written examinations and interactive oral interviews.
PSC Chairman’s Charge to New DIGs
Presiding over the appointments, PSC Chairman DIG Hashimu Argungu (rtd) urged the new DIGs to work closely with the Inspector General of Police (IGP) to strengthen security operations in Nigeria.
The selection process involved Justice Paul Adamu Galumje (rtd), Commissioner representing the Judiciary, DIG Taiwo Lakanu (rtd), representing the Police, and Onyemuchi Nnamani, Secretary to the Commission.
With these new appointments, the Nigeria Police Force (NPF) aims to enhance law enforcement efficiency and maintain public safety across the country.
